About the role​

If you are looking to launch or grow your career in the areas of industry, technology and client-facing work, look no further than the Technical Support Engineering role at AVEVA. 

As a member of the Technical Support Team, our mission is to serve our customers with best in class quality and speed to achieve their business outcomes while developing internal talent for the future of AVEVA.

In this role you have the opportunity to make a significant impact for our broad customer base, including Fortune 100 companies, each and every day, while simultaneously building upon your existing skill-sets. The role will allow you to develop a variety of skills that will contribute to your entire career while working with a team of talented people who help our dynamic range of customers.

As a Technical Support Engineer, you will:

  • Complete our New Hire Orientation and a thorough training program where you learn about our products, customers and company culture via classroom training, customer interactions, visiting operating facilities, shadowing and hands on experience helping customers get value from their software systems.
  • Enable our customers’ success to manage their operations by supporting them remotely through phone, email, web channels or on-site to best serve their environment while performing a variety of complex technical challenges.
  • Teach our customers how to use our software as an instructor for public classes, or assist in the development of your peers by getting involved as an internal instructor or job trainer
  • Develop your business acumen by communicating frequently with our customers to understand how they utilize our software to solve their business challenges, and by collaborating with different AVEVA departments to deliver and improve our customers’ experience with our company and products.
  • Grow your technical skill-set by developing a solid foundation in the AVEVA software portfolio, related software and industry technologies.

We’re looking for:

  • Self-motivated individuals with a customer mindset and desire to help people
  • Enthusiasm for technical problem solving, with attention to detail and strong communication skills
  • Ability to learn and research in a dynamic and engaging environment
  • Additional language skills a plus, specifically Spanish, Portuguese or French.
  • Bachelor's Degree or higher
    • Engineering, Math, Computer Science, Natural Sciences or related field
  • 0-2 Years Experience
